Melania Trump Issues Surprise Statement on Jeffrey Epstein

In an unexpected move, Melania Trump has issued a public statement addressing her past connection to Jeffrey Epstein. The former First Lady explicitly stated, “I am not Epstein’s victim.” She also clarified that Epstein did not introduce her to her husband, Donald Trump. According to her statement, she met Donald Trump by chance at a New York City party in 1998, an event detailed in her book, “Melania.” Her first encounter with Epstein, she explained, was in the year 2000 at an event she attended with Donald Trump. At that time, she had no prior knowledge of his criminal activities.

Statement Catches Media and Political Circles Off Guard

Melania Trump’s statement surprised many, including Washington editor for The Times, Katy Balls. Balls noted that while an invitation for a statement had been circulated, no one anticipated the subject would be Jeffrey Epstein. For a significant period, the general perception was that the White House preferred not to discuss Epstein, with Donald Trump often framing the issue as a Democratic political agenda. This stance persisted even as files related to Epstein were eventually released, a move seen by some as being compelled by Congress.

Many journalists attending the event were reportedly expecting announcements on other topics, such as the return of Ukrainian children or details about Melania Trump’s charitable initiatives. Some who chose not to attend later expressed regret upon learning the true subject of the statement. Balls suggested that while the first lady’s team is known for its discretion and lack of leaks, the timing and nature of this statement were not prompted by a specific upcoming news story. Instead, it appears Melania Trump aimed to draw a definitive line under the matter.

Conflicting Reports on Trump’s Awareness

There were conflicting reports regarding Donald Trump’s awareness of his wife’s statement. One reporter mentioned speaking with the former president, who seemed to suggest he was not fully briefed on the details. However, he did reiterate Melania Trump’s key points: that she was not a friend of Epstein’s and did not meet her husband through him. Balls herself had not yet had a chance to speak directly with Donald Trump about the statement at the time of the interview.

Trump Faces Criticism Over Iran Stance

Beyond the Epstein statement, Katy Balls discussed criticism Donald Trump is facing from within his own MAGA base regarding his approach to the Iran situation. Some of his staunchest supporters are reportedly angry, viewing his actions as a betrayal of his “America First” foreign policy. These critics argue that Trump, who often boasted about not starting new wars during his presidency, is now engaging in actions that could lead to further conflict.

This sentiment comes from the more isolationist wing of the MAGA movement, who supported Trump specifically for his non-interventionist foreign policy. They feel his current stance on Iran contradicts his past promises and the core message of “America First.” The criticism is not monolithic, however. Balls also noted that some individuals on the more neoconservative end of the spectrum, or those more sympathetic to Israel, are skeptical of a potential ceasefire deal. Figures like Laura Loomer have suggested that true resolution requires regime change in Iran, implying Trump’s current approach doesn’t go far enough.

Social Media Reactions and Trump’s Response

Donald Trump has publicly reacted to the criticism, particularly from media figures. In a lengthy post on Truth Social, he named individuals such as Tucker Carlson and Megyn Kelly, accusing them of criticizing him for relevance and possessing low IQs. He suggested they are part of the “new media” because they lack mainstream television platforms. This response highlights the tension between Trump and some of his former allies and media commentators.

Midterm Elections and Voter Concerns

Looking ahead to the midterm elections, the divisions within the MAGA base present a potential challenge for Donald Trump. While polling numbers for Trump himself may not be overwhelmingly positive, polls within the Republican party suggest broad support for the former president. Many Republicans, even if they have reservations about specific actions like intervention in Iran, tend to trust Trump’s judgment and support him in leading the country.

Balls pointed out that online discourse, often seen on platforms like Twitter, doesn’t always reflect the broader electorate’s views. She suggested that while issues like Epstein might animate a specific segment of the base, more pressing concerns for most voters are economic, such as affordability. The White House and those close to the administration are reportedly more worried about the impact of the Iran conflict on the cost of living and how that might affect voters in November. Their focus is on whether tangible relief can be provided or if economic conditions will improve by election time.
